Requirements
- Bachelor's degree in electrical engineering, mechanical engineering, or a related field. Equivalent work experience may be considered.
- Minimum of 10+ years of hands-on experience in the design, implementation, programming, and optimization of DDC control systems in complex commercial buildings.
Additional Qualifications
- Expertise in advanced controls programming languages and platforms such as Niagara, Tridium, or equivalent.
- Strong knowledge of building automation protocols and communication networks, such as BACnet, Modbus, LonWorks, etc.
- Demonstrated experience in controls system integration, including integration with other building systems and IoT technologies.
- Proficiency in reading and interpreting complex control drawings, schematics, and specifications.
- In-depth knowledge of HVAC systems, including air handling units, chillers, boilers, VAV systems, etc.
- Thorough understanding of electrical systems, low-voltage wiring, and electrical codes.
